
21st performance of Love's Labour's Lost (my 13th)
It was lovely to just drive about 20 miles to the theatre in time for a matinee today! It was a much older crowd again - I was the youngest by about 20 years in my 8 seat row! They all really seemed to enjoy the play a lot though. The pensioner next to me sometimes sat with her head in her hands as she was laughing so much! My seat was in Row K but in direct line with my usual seat in Row H so I could see perfectly down the centre aisle. It was also slightly raised so my view was just perfect.
There were a couple of mistakes on stage today but I'm sure that most people there won't have noticed them. For example Costard missed out his "Not a word about Costard yet" line (which doesn't affect Navarre's reading of Amado's letter to him).
Also, when Berowne pulled out his poem from the band in his trousers, it wasn't torn today so instead he pointed out a bit that was the rhyming part and another that was the melancholy part.
The other thing was that Amado had some trouble finding his pocket when he was looking for the remuneration, so he said "this", then "that" and then (when he found it "this")!
